src/cpu/x86/vm/assembler_x86.hpp

changeset 2746
d86923d96dca
parent 2737
479b4b4b6950
child 2787
5d046bf49ce7
equal deleted inserted replaced
2745:3f49d30f8184 2746:d86923d96dca
1707 // oop manipulations 1707 // oop manipulations
1708 void load_klass(Register dst, Register src); 1708 void load_klass(Register dst, Register src);
1709 void store_klass(Register dst, Register src); 1709 void store_klass(Register dst, Register src);
1710 1710
1711 void load_heap_oop(Register dst, Address src); 1711 void load_heap_oop(Register dst, Address src);
1712 void load_heap_oop_not_null(Register dst, Address src);
1712 void store_heap_oop(Address dst, Register src); 1713 void store_heap_oop(Address dst, Register src);
1713 1714
1714 // Used for storing NULL. All other oop constants should be 1715 // Used for storing NULL. All other oop constants should be
1715 // stored using routines that take a jobject. 1716 // stored using routines that take a jobject.
1716 void store_heap_oop_null(Address dst); 1717 void store_heap_oop_null(Address dst);

mercurial